Walmart’s annual Associate Celebration opened at the Bud Walton Arena on Friday morning to a reception that some pop and rock stars could only imagine.

The acknowledgement of the U.S. associates in attendance broke 100 decibels and morphed into chants of “USA. USA.”

Lizzo, the event’s first musical act, aimed to get the party started.

Manning praised Walmart workers for their hard work and responses to natural disasters, citing efforts in his hometown during Hurricane Katrina and after the recent tornadoes in Northwest Arkansas.

The former player talked about sometimes having a rough start, which he said he had in his first professional year throwing a record number of interceptions.

Newport got a shoutout from Manning, as it is home to store number 18, which was Manning’s jersey number. An associate from the store received a customized Denver Broncos jersey with the number 18 printed on the back.

Manning then joked that his coach at the time asked him to “rollback” on his interceptions, which gave birth to the term that would be used by Walmart.

Greg Penner, chairman of the Walmart board of directors, took to the stage to announce and acknowledge board members and Walton family members in attendance.

Penner said it was a momentous day for Rob Walton, who has retired from the board. Walmart associates gave Rob Walton a cheer of appreciation as Penner thanked him for his service.
